The Ultimate Buying Guide for Nursing Dresses

Welcome, busy moms! Finding the right nursing dress makes feeding your baby much easier. This guide helps you choose the best one for your needs. A great nursing dress offers comfort and simple access for feeding time.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ping, look closely at these important parts of the dress.

Easy Access for Nursing

  • Hidden Zippers or Panels: These are the best features. They let you open the dress quickly without flashing everyone. Look for zippers that are strong and easy to pull with one hand.
  • Lift-Up Access: Some dresses have a top layer you just lift up. Make sure this top layer is long enough to cover you properly while feeding.
  • Button Plackets: If the dress has buttons, they should be easy to unbutton fast. Small, fiddly buttons are frustrating when you have a hungry baby.

Comfort and Fit

  • Stretch: The dress needs some stretch, especially around the bust and tummy area. This helps it fit well during those changing months.
  • Length: Decide what length you like best—knee-length, midi, or maxi. Shorter dresses might ride up when you sit down to nurse.

Important Materials Matter

The fabric controls how the dress feels and how long it lasts. Choose materials that breathe well.

Best Fabric Choices

  • Cotton Blends: Cotton is soft and lets air through, which keeps you cool. Blends with a little spandex or rayon add stretch.
  • Rayon/Viscose: These fabrics drape nicely, making the dress look flattering. They feel soft against sensitive skin.
  • Knit Fabrics: Knits are stretchy and great for movement. They usually travel well and resist wrinkles better than woven fabrics.

Materials to Approach with Caution

  • 100% Polyester: While durable, 100% polyester can sometimes trap heat, making you feel sweaty, especially in warmer weather.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

Good construction means your dress will last through many wash cycles and feedings.

What Makes a Dress High Quality

  • Stitching Strength: Look at the seams, especially around the nursing openings. Strong, even stitching prevents the dress from falling apart quickly.
  • Hardware Durability: Zippers and snaps must be high quality. Cheap zippers often break or snag the fabric.
  • Opacity: Check if the fabric is see-through when stretched. Quality fabrics remain opaque even when you are bending over or nursing.

What Lowers Quality

  • Thin Fabric: Very thin material wears out fast and often shows every lump and bump.
  • Poor Colorfastness: If the color fades after just one wash, the quality is low.

User Experience and Use Cases

Think about where and when you will wear your dress most often.

Everyday Comfort

For daily wear around the house or running errands, prioritize maximum comfort. Soft, breathable fabrics are essential here. You want something you can throw on quickly.

Dressing Up

If you need a dress for church, work, or a nice dinner, look for structured fabrics and more formal details, like sleeves or a defined waistline. Ensure the nursing access is still discreet.

Seasonality

You need different dresses for different weather. Choose light, airy fabrics for summer. For winter, look for nursing dresses made from thicker knits or those you can layer easily with leggings and cardigans.


10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Nursing Dresses

Q: How do I know what size nursing dress to buy?

A: Generally, buy the size you wore right before you got pregnant or your current pre-pregnancy size. Nursing dresses are designed with extra room in the bust area.

Q: Can I wear a nursing dress after I stop breastfeeding?

A: Yes! Many modern nursing dresses look just like regular dresses. If the nursing access is well-hidden (like a good zipper), no one will know it’s a nursing garment.

Q: Are nursing dresses hard to wash?

A: Most are machine washable on a gentle cycle. Always check the care tag, especially if the dress has delicate zippers or embellishments.

Q: Will nursing access be obvious on a nice dress?

A: High-quality dresses hide the access very well. Look for designs where the opening blends into seams or pleats, making them almost invisible.

Q: Are nursing dresses usually more expensive than regular dresses?

A: Sometimes they are slightly more expensive because they include extra features like specialized zippers or double layers of fabric for coverage.

Q: Should I buy dresses with snaps or zippers for nursing?

A: Zippers are usually faster and offer a larger opening, which is great for bigger babies. Snaps are good because they are quiet, which helps if your baby is sleeping.

Q: How important is the stretch in the fabric?

A: Stretch is very important. It allows the dress to move comfortably with your body and the baby without ripping the seams when you pull down the access panel.

Q: Do I need special bras to wear with a nursing dress?

A: Not always. Some dresses are structured enough to be worn with a regular comfortable bra. However, many moms find nursing bras offer the best support and easiest access underneath the dress layers.

Q: What is the best length for easy public nursing?

A: Midi-length dresses (mid-calf) are often popular. They provide good coverage when you sit down without tripping you up when you walk.

Q: How can I prevent my nursing dress from shrinking?

A: Avoid high heat. Wash in cold water and hang the dress to air dry whenever possible, especially if the fabric contains rayon or cotton.
